Output 85e67dc604ffb8667aa185d55eed44113768e638b837ae30fe51fe25d0bec306:1

value
618316
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ab89c3f14d52a14b4f502308a73cb6807123afd8 OP_EQUALVERIFY OP_CHECKSIG
address
1Ge1auq7fKquJXUftKRehkddc18AVZPesT
transaction
85e67dc604ffb8667aa185d55eed44113768e638b837ae30fe51fe25d0bec306
spent
true